New TestamentRevelation — John on Patmos sees the Lamb who was slain enthroned, the scroll opened, Babylon fallen, and the new Jerusalem descending. The canon's capstone — and its most interpretively contested book.
- Author
- John (traditional — apostle of Jesus; same author as the Fourth Gospel). Some modern critical scholarship distinguishes ‘John of Patmos’ from the apostle; site defaults to traditional attribution
- Date
- Late-date c. AD 95–96 under Domitian (Irenaeus, mainstream traditional); early-date c. AD 65–68 under Nero (required by most preterist readings). Site surfaces both
